Earl Austin | Prep Hoops Scout
A 6’5 2025 small forward who helped lead the Bulldogs back from a 17-point deficit to defeat Chadwick. He’s a matchup problem with his size and ability to attack from the perimeter. In this game, he went into the low post where he used his height to his advantage to score inside.

Read EvaluationEarl Austin | Prep Hoops Scout
The 6’5″ 2025 guard took over the game down the stretch of the Bulldogs 57-54 victory over Van Buren in the opening boys game of the event. He finished the game with 24 points, six rebounds, six steals and four blocks. In the fourth quarter with the game in the balance, the long lefty made every big play as he either got to the basket to score or he dropped off a pass to a teammate for a layup. His height enables him to see over the defense with out much difficulty. He covers so much space with his long stride when he looks to attack the basket.

Read EvaluationEarl Austin | Prep Hoops Scout
A 6’5″ 2025 wing player who is a big matchup problem with his combination of size and offensive skills on the perimeter. The big lefty handles the ball and can facilitate offense as a playmaker. He can score easily on the attack with long swooping drives to the basket. He led the Bulldogs to a district title last season.
